The Pima County Sheriff’s Department is proud to announce the implementation of memorial signs for all of our Department members killed in the line of duty. The signs, which were donated by Pima County Department of Transportation, will be placed at ten different sites throughout Pima County to mark the locations where our deputies and corrections officer lost their lives. These signs are meant as a reminder to everyone of the sacrifices law enforcement officers make on a daily basis.
To date, the Sheriff’s Department has posted two memorial signs. Deputy Timothy Graham is being honored at Ajo Way and Kinney Road. The second sign honors Deputy Ernest Calvillo at Sandario Road and Picture Rocks Road. We are currently working with other agencies to place the remaining memorial signs.
We would also like to take this opportunity to remind everyone that the 2nd Annual Pima County Regional Law Enforcement Memorial Service is scheduled for May 7, 2009, at 9:00 a.m. at the Tucson Convention Center Grandballroom. Thirty-three federal, state, and local agencies will gather together to honor forth-one officers killed in the line of duty since the 1800’s.
